Exhaust Leak

Well i have an Exhaust leak on my 88 iroc 305. The whole system is stock. The pipes have mild to no weathering, mostly back by the rear wheel. It's really bad. The cat looks old and kinda deformed. Anyways, i had a leak, bad enough that i had a head ache for 2 days. I've noticecd that it really comes in when the heater is on. If i lay down by the cat and start the engine i can't smell anything. But it I lift the hood. It's really bad. Any ideas what it could be, where it's commin from, how to find it. Any help would be great. Oh and i heard if the cat stinks and it's old it's probably going out. So today i'm going to gut it and run in like that till I get the money for a new cat.

You've prolly already tried this but incase you havent...I've got an exhaust leak too, and it does the heater thing also so it could be the same spot. hold your hand about an inch or two above the exhaust manifold on each side and feel for some high velocity air. You'll know it if you feel it, and chances are your gaskets or manifolds are shot in that spot.
